2015-03-24 3 views
0

Я хочу настроить мониторинг, который проверяет общее количество сообщений в очереди kafka и общее количество сообщений, уже потребляемых штормом. Если разница в тысячах, мне нужно настроить оповещение. Есть ли такой инструмент в наличии или как я его настраиваю?Monitoring storm trident

ответ

1

Capillary отслеживает дельта (как Storm далеко позади от Kafka) каждого раздела, но, похоже, он не поддерживает оповещения. Вы можете выполнять свои собственные оповещения, периодически называя его API.

Вы также можете создать собственную систему оповещения с начала через JMX. Вы можете контролировать Number of messages the consumer lags behind the producer by и предупреждать, когда лага превышают некоторый порог. Для получения дополнительной информации см. 6.6 Monitoring документации Kafka.

Вы можете найти другие инструменты от Kafka ecosystem.

Смежные вопросы